• Как вы видите разница между книгами Эксель в датах , в Книге 1 дата "01.06.2013" а в книге 2 дата "01.07.2013".
  • Другое различие это поле "product profit" ("доход по продукту"), значение которого 32325 для левого листа и 23325 для листа справа.

Использование Compare Suite Light

Используя Compare Suite Light,вы можете легко сравнить две страницы из экселя . Вот шаги, которым вам нужно следовать:

1. Скачайте и установите Compare Suite Light - это бесплатная программа

2. Запустите её и выберите "Новое сравнение файлов" в меню Файл:

3. Теперь откройте эксель файл в MS Excel

4. Нажмите Control + A чтобы выбрать весь текст страницы

5. Нажмите Control + C чтобы скопировать выбранный текст в буфер обмена

6. Перейдите в Compare Suite Light, кликните на пустое место на левой панели и нажмите Control + V чтобы вставить текст

7. Повторите шаги 4-6 с другим листом excel, который вам нужно сравнить, но вставьте данные в правую панель в Compare Suite Light:

8. Нажмите кнопку "Сравнить ": Программа начнет сравнение и через несколько секунд подсветит найденные отличия.

Два сравненных листа эксель выглядят как:

Ограничения метода

Этот простой метод работает когда нужно сравнить лишь несколько эксель файлов, когда придется сравнивать больше файлов, вы обнаружите что операция скопировать-вставить занимает много времени.
  • Возможные решения: использовать PRO версию Compare Suite.

Выгоды ПРО версии

  • Не нужно будет копировать-вставлят текст. Compare Suite PRO поможет открыть файлы для сравения .
  • С PRO версией вы сможете выбрать какие именно страницы сравнивать а также какие колонки включать в сравнение:
  • Результаты сравнения будут показаны похожим образом:
  • PRO версия покажет детали найденных различий , такие как процент изменения для числовых значений, и разницу в днях для дат.

Программа Compare Spreadsheets for Excel – это мощный и удобный инструмент для сравнения файлов Microsoft Excel.

Для чего это нужно и как это работает:

Например, вы ежемесячно получаете от своих партнеров прайс-листы такого вида:

Сентябрь

Октябрь

При их беглом просмотре кажется, что прайс-листы не изменились. Конечно вы можете потратить более длительное время на детальное сравнение всех товарных позиций и цен, что бы понять есть какие-то изменения или нет. Однако давайте попробуем поручить эту задачу Compare Spreadsheets for Excel: :

  1. Запустите программу (при этом не обязательно открывать сравниваемые таблицы в Microsoft Excel).
  2. Укажите таблицы или диапазоны ячеек для сравнения;
  3. Выберете параметры выравнивания при сравнении (по строкам, столбцам или без выравнивания);
  4. Укажите, что вы хотите сравнивать: значения ячеек или формулы;
  5. Задайте варианты выделения различающихся ячеек (цвет фона и/или цвет и стиль границы ячейки).

Пять несложных действий, несколько секунд времени и перед вами следующий отчет:

Программа нашла все изменения в последнем прайс листе: новый продукт (выделено салатовым) и изменившиеся цены (ячейки с красной границей).

А теперь представтье себе, что в ваших файлах не 20 строк и не 8 столбцов. Корректно сравнить два больших документа вручную очень сложная задача. Но все сложности исчезают если вы сравниваете таблицы Microsoft Excel с помощью Compare Spreadsheets for Excel!

Возможности программы

  • Работа с файлами, таблицами или выбранным диапазоном ячеек.
  • Работа с файлами без их открытия в Microsoft Excel.
  • Простой и удобный интерфейс программы в виде мастера.
  • Вывод результатов сравнения в виде настраиваемого, удобного и наглядного отчета.
  • Возможность сравнения произвольных ячеек в полученном отчете.
  • Сравнение по значениям ячеек или по формулам.

Загрузка демонстрационной версии

Вы можете загрузить демоверсию программы Compare Spreadsheets for Excel (17906 KB) протестировать её перед покупкой:

Регистрация программы

Демонстрационная версия Compare Spreadsheets for Excel не имеет ограничений. Если Вы хотите после окончания 20-дневного демонстрационного периода, то вам необходимо зарегистрировать программу. Вы можете зарегистрировать Compare Spreadsheets for Excel через Интернет, выбрав удобный для вас способ оплаты.

Say you want to compare versions of a workbook, analyze a workbook for problems or inconsistencies, or see links between workbooks or worksheets. If Microsoft Office 365 or Office Professional Plus 2013 is installed on your computer, the Spreadsheet Inquire add-in is available in Excel.

You can use the commands in the Inquire tab to do all these tasks, and more. The Inquire tab on the Excel ribbon has buttons for the commands described below.

If you don"t see the Inquire tab in the Excel ribbon, see Turn on the Spreadsheet Inquire add-in .

Compare two workbooks

The Compare Files command lets you see the differences, cell by cell, between two workbooks. You need to have two workbooks open in Excel to run this command.

Results are color coded by the kind of content, such as entered values, formulas, named ranges, and formats. There"s even a window that can show VBA code changes line by line. Differences between cells are shown in an easy to read grid layout, like this:

The Compare Files command uses Microsoft Spreadsheet Compare to compare the two files. In Windows 8, you can start Spreadsheet Compare outside of Excel by clicking Spreadsheet Compare on the Apps screen. In Windows 7, click the Windows Start button and then > All Programs > Microsoft Office 2013 > Office 2013 Tools > Spreadsheet Compare 2013 .

To learn more about Spreadsheet Compare and comparing files, read Compare two versions of a workbook .

Analyze a workbook

The Workbook Analysis command creates an interactive report showing detailed information about the workbook and its structure, formulas, cells, ranges, and warnings. The picture here shows a very simple workbook containing two formulas and data connections to an Access database and a text file.

Show workbook links

Workbooks connected to other workbooks through cell references can get confusing. Use the to create an interactive, graphical map of workbook dependencies created by connections (links) between files. The types of links in the diagram can include other workbooks, Access databases, text files, HTML pages, SQL Server databases, and other data sources. In the relationship diagram, you can select elements and find more information about them, and drag connection lines to change the shape of the diagram.

This diagram shows the current workbook on the left and the connections between it and other workbooks and data sources. It also shows additional levels of workbook connections, giving you a picture of the data origins for the workbook.

Show worksheet links

Got lots of worksheets that depend on each other? Use the to create an interactive, graphical map of connections (links) between worksheets both in the same workbook and in other workbooks. This helps give you a clearer picture of how your data might depend on cells in other places.

This diagram shows the relationships between worksheets in four different workbooks, with dependencies between worksheets in the same workbook as well as links between worksheets in different workbooks. When you position your pointer over a node in the diagram, such as the worksheet named "West" in the diagram, a balloon containing information appears.

Show cell relationships

To get a detailed, interactive diagram of all links from a selected cell to cells in other worksheets or even other workbooks, use the Cell Relationship tool. These relationships with other cells can exist in formulas, or references to named ranges. The diagram can cross worksheets and workbooks.

This diagram shows two levels of cell relationships for cell A10 on Sheet5 in Book1.xlsx. This cell is dependent on cell C6 on Sheet 1 in another workbook, Book2.xlsx. This cell is a precedent for several cells on other worksheets in the same file.

To learn more about viewing cell relationships, read See links between cells .

Clean excess cell formatting

Ever open a workbook and find it loads slowly, or has become huge? It might have formatting applied to rows or columns you aren"t aware of. Use the Clean Excess Cell Formatting command to remove excess formatting and greatly reduce file size. This helps you avoid "spreadsheet bloat," which improves Excel"s speed.

Manage passwords

If you"re using the Inquire features to analyze or compare workbooks that are password protected, you"ll need to add the workbook password to your password list so that Inquire can open the saved copy of your workbook. Use the Workbook Passwords command on the Inquire tab to add passwords, which will be saved on your computer. These passwords are encrypted and only accessible by you.

Надстройка Inquire для Excel 2013 позволяет сравнивать и анализировать документы Excel на предмет связей между ними, наличия ошибочных формул и определения различий между файлами формата.xlsx. Давайте рассмотрим моменты, когда вам может пригодится данная надстройка и как ее использовать.

Запуск надстройки Inquire

Надстройка Inquire для Excel идет в комплекте со стандартным набором Excel 2013 и дополнительно скачивать пакеты установки не требуется. Достаточно включить ее в надстройках. Более ранние версии Excel не поддерживают данную надстройку. К тому же на момент написания статьи, надстройка была доступна только на английском языке.

Чтобы запустить Inquire, перейдите по вкладке Файл –> Параметры . В появившемся диалоговом окне выберите вкладку Надстройки, в выпадающем меню Управление выберите Надстройки COM и щелкните кнопку Перейти. Появится окно Надстройки для модели компонентных объектов (COM), где вам необходимо будет поставить галочку напротив Inquire и нажать кнопку ОК.

После запуска надстройки на ленте появится новая вкладка Inquire .

Давайте посмотрим, какие бенефиты дает нам это дополнение.

Анализ рабочей книги

Анализ рабочей книги используется для выявления структуры рабочей книге, формул, ошибок, скрытых листов и т.д. Чтобы воспользоваться данным инструментом, перейдите в группу Report и щелкните кнопку Workbook Analysis. Результат работы надстройки представлен ниже.

Наверняка, многие обратили внимание на пункт Very hidden sheets (Очень скрытые листы). Это не шутка, в Excel действительно можно «хорошо» скрыть лист с помощью редактора VisualBasic. Подробнее об этом мы поговорим в наших последующих статьях.

Связь с рабочими листами

В группе Diagram, присутствует три инструмента определения связей между рабочими книгами, листами и ячейками. Они позволяют указать на отношения между элементами Excel. Данный функционал может быть полезен, когда у вас имеется большое количество ячеек с ссылками на другие книги. Попытки распутать этот клубок могут занять значительное время, тогда как надстройка Inquire позволяет визуализировать зависимость данных.

Чтобы построить диаграмму зависимостей, в группе Diagram выберите один из пунктов WorkbookRelationship , Worksheet Relationship или Cell Relationship. Выбор будет зависеть от того, какую зависимость вы хотите увидеть: между книгами, листами или ячейками.

На рисунке ниже вы увидите диаграмму связей между книгами, которую Excel построил, когда я щелкнул кнопку Workbook Relationship.

Сравнение двух файлов

Следующий инструмент надстройки Inquire для Excel– Compare – позволяет ячейка за ячейкой сравнивать два файла и указать на все различия между ними. Данный инструмент может понадобится, когда у вас есть несколько редакций одного и того же файла и необходимо понять, какие изменения были внесены в последние версии.

Чтобы воспользоваться данным инструментом вам понадобится два файла. В группе Compare выбираем Compare Files. В появившемся диалоговом окне необходимо выбрать файлы, которые мы хотим сравнить, и щелкнуть кнопку Compare.

В нашем случае, это два одинаковых файла, в один из которых я преднамеренно внес кое-какие изменения.

После недолгих обдумываний, Excel выдаст результат сравнения, где цветом будут указаны различия между двумя таблицами. При этом цвет ячейки будет различным в зависимости от типа отличия ячеек (различия могут генерироваться из-за значений, формул, расчетов и т.д.).

Очистка излишнего форматирования

Данный инструмент позволяет очистить излишнее форматирование ячеек в книге, к примеру, ячеек, которые отформатированы, но не содержат значений. Инструмент Clean Excess Cell Formatting поможет "любителям" заливать цветом всю строку рабочей книги, вместо заливки определенных строк таблицы.

Чтобы воспользоваться инструментом, перейдите во вкладку Inquire в группу Miscellaneous и выберите Clean Excess Cell Formatting. В появившемся окне необходимо выбрать область очистки излишнего форматирования – вся книга или активный лист – щелкнуть ОК.

Очистка ненужного форматирования позволит снизить размер файла и увеличит производительность работы.

Пароли рабочих книг

Если вы собираетесь анализировать рабочие книги, защищенные паролем, вам необходимо будет указать их в Workbook Passwords.

Итог

Надстройка Inquire для Excel содержит несколько интересных инструментов, которые позволят увеличить точность и целостность рабочих книг. Если вы используете Excel 2013, имеет смысл обратить свое внимание на данную надстройку.

Иногда возникает необходимость сравнить два файла MS Excel. Это может быть нахождение расхождения цен на определенные позиции или изменение каких-либо показаний, не суть важно, главное, что необходимо найти определенные расхождения.

Не лишним будет упомянуть, что, если в файле MS Excel находится пара-тройка записей, тогда прибегать к автоматизации нет смысла. Если же файл насчитывает несколько сотен, а то и тысяч записей, то без помощи вычислительной мощности компьютера не обойтись.

Смоделируем ситуацию, когда два файла имеют одинаковое количество строк, а расхождение необходимо искать в определенном столбце либо в нескольких столбцах. Такая ситуация возможна, например, если необходимо сравнить цену на товары по двум прейскурантам, либо сравнить замеры спортсменов до и после тренировочного сезона, правда для такой автоматизации их должно быть очень много.

В качестве рабочего примера возьмем файл с показателями вымышленных участников: бег на 100 метров, бег на 3000 метров и подтягивания. Первый файл – это замер в начале сезона, а второй – конец сезона.

Первый способ решения поставленной задачи. Решение только силами формул MS Excel.

Поскольку записи выстроены вертикально (наиболее логичное построение) то необходимо воспользоваться функцией . В случае использования горизонтального размещения записей придется воспользоваться функцией .

Для сравнения показателей бега на 100 метров формула выглядит следующим образом:
=ЕСЛИ(ВПР($B2;Sheet2!$B$2:$F$13;3;ИСТИНА)<>D2;D2-ВПР($B2;Sheet2!$B$2:$F$13;3;ИСТИНА);"Разницы нет")
В случае, если разницы нет, выводится сообщение, что разницы нет, если она присутствует, тогда от значения в конце сезона отнимается показатель начала сезона.

Формула для бега на 3000 метров выглядит следующим образом:
=ЕСЛИ(ВПР($B2;Sheet2!$B$2:$F$13;4;ИСТИНА)<>E2;"Разница есть";"Разницы нет")
Если конечное и начальное значения не равны выводится соответствующее сообщение. Формула для подтягиваний может быть аналогична любой из предыдущих, дополнительно приводить ее смысла нет. Конечный файл с найденными расхождениями приведен ниже.

Небольшое пояснение. Для удобства читаемости формул данные из двух файлов были перемещены в один (на разные листы), но этого можно было не делать.

Видео сравнения двух файлов MS Excel с помощью функций и .

Второй способ решения задачи. Решение с помощью MS Access.

Поставленную задачу можно решить, если предварительно импортировать файлы MS Excel в Access. Что касается самого способа импорта внешних данных, то для нахождения различающихся полей разницы нет (любой из представленных вариантов подойдет).

Последний представляет собой связь файлов Excel и Access, поэтому при изменении данных в файлах Excel, расхождения будут находится автоматически при выполнении запроса в MS Access.

Следующим шагом после произведения импорта будет создание связей между таблицами. В качестве связующего поля выбираем уникальное поле «№ п/п».
Третьим шагом будет создание простого запроса на выборку с помощью конструктора запросов.

В первом столбце указываем, какие записи необходимо вывести, а во втором – при каких условиях записи будут выведены. Естественно, для второго и третьего поля действия будут аналогичными.

Видео сравнения файлов MS в Excel, с помощью MS Access.

В результате проделанных манипуляций выведены все записи, с разными данными в поле: «Бег на 100 метров». Файл MS Access представлен ниже (к сожалению, внедрить, как файл Excel, SkyDrive не позволяет)

Вот такие два способа существуют для нахождение расхождений в таблицах MS Excel. У каждого есть как преимущества, так и недостатки. Понятно, что это не исчерпывающий список сравнения двух файлов Excel. Ваши предложения ждем в комментариях.

Эта статья также доступна на следующих языках: Тайский

  • Next

    Огромное Вам СПАСИБО за очень полезную информацию в статье. Очень понятно все изложено. Чувствуется, что проделана большая работа по анализу работы магазина eBay

    • Спасибо вам и другим постоянным читателям моего блога. Без вас у меня не было бы достаточной мотивации, чтобы посвящать много времени ведению этого сайта. У меня мозги так устроены: люблю копнуть вглубь, систематизировать разрозненные данные, пробовать то, что раньше до меня никто не делал, либо не смотрел под таким углом зрения. Жаль, что только нашим соотечественникам из-за кризиса в России отнюдь не до шоппинга на eBay. Покупают на Алиэкспрессе из Китая, так как там в разы дешевле товары (часто в ущерб качеству). Но онлайн-аукционы eBay, Amazon, ETSY легко дадут китайцам фору по ассортименту брендовых вещей, винтажных вещей, ручной работы и разных этнических товаров.

      • Next

        В ваших статьях ценно именно ваше личное отношение и анализ темы. Вы этот блог не бросайте, я сюда часто заглядываю. Нас таких много должно быть. Мне на эл. почту пришло недавно предложение о том, что научат торговать на Амазоне и eBay. И я вспомнила про ваши подробные статьи об этих торг. площ. Перечитала все заново и сделала вывод, что курсы- это лохотрон. Сама на eBay еще ничего не покупала. Я не из России , а из Казахстана (г. Алматы). Но нам тоже лишних трат пока не надо. Желаю вам удачи и берегите себя в азиатских краях.

  • Еще приятно, что попытки eBay по руссификации интерфейса для пользователей из России и стран СНГ, начали приносить плоды. Ведь подавляющая часть граждан стран бывшего СССР не сильна познаниями иностранных языков. Английский язык знают не более 5% населения. Среди молодежи — побольше. Поэтому хотя бы интерфейс на русском языке — это большая помощь для онлайн-шоппинга на этой торговой площадке. Ебей не пошел по пути китайского собрата Алиэкспресс, где совершается машинный (очень корявый и непонятный, местами вызывающий смех) перевод описания товаров. Надеюсь, что на более продвинутом этапе развития искусственного интеллекта станет реальностью качественный машинный перевод с любого языка на любой за считанные доли секунды. Пока имеем вот что (профиль одного из продавцов на ебей с русским интерфейсом, но англоязычным описанием):
    https://uploads.disquscdn.com/images/7a52c9a89108b922159a4fad35de0ab0bee0c8804b9731f56d8a1dc659655d60.png